## Handover: Pagination in the Wrenfold Public API

Quick heads-up for new folks: we use cursor-based pagination everywhere except the legacy `/orders` endpoint, which still does offset/limit. Don't "fix" that without a deprecation notice — partners depend on it. Cursors are opaque; never document their internals. The pagination middleware lives in `api-core`, and the tests are decent. Anything weird with cursors or page drift, loop in the person below.

signatory, yahog-badug: Quenix Ulaael

Subject: Release handover — Marrowgate autoscaler. Hi, passing the baton on the queue-depth autoscaler rollout. Scaling thresholds are now read from the signed config bundle, not env vars, so the reviewer should confirm the bundle verification step in ci/verify.sh matches the documented flow. Cooldown is 90s; don't lower it without re-running the backlog simulation. Deploys must be signed before the gate will pass. The current deploy key is included below.

deploy key for kagup-bawig: bky9_ZMq28eTw9

MEMO — Second-Source Search, Valve Assemblies

To: Branch Managers

Sole reliance on Korvat Industrial ends this quarter. Procurement is qualifying two alternate suppliers for the Helix valve assembly. Expect sample delays of up to three weeks during validation. Do not commit delivery dates beyond standard lead times until cleared. Keep this off customer calls. Background follows.

management briefing: Silmirek Group is in early talks to buy Oliysix Group for about $124.4 million. The Briath launch date is December 14, and nothing goes to the press before then. Legal wants the Sildorax Logistics term sheet withdrawn before May 4.

Subject: Tile cache cut-over summary — Cartwheel renderer

Hi on-call,

We completed the cut-over from the in-process tile cache to the shared Glazeline cache layer at 03:15. Origin render load dropped about 60% within twenty minutes, and hit ratios stabilized at 0.91. Rollback remains possible for 72 hours via the old cache path, which is still warm but receiving no writes. Watch for eviction storms during the morning traffic ramp. The cache layer is currently running with the following configuration.

config for yahof-tajop:
zorath:
  pin: 7493
  metrics_host: metrics.zorath.tolvaqsys.internal
  tenant: praiel
  seal: seal_fd9cd4f1